Vacation Church School 2012
Learning, Fun, and Fellowship
The 2012 Vacation Church School began on Monday, July 9th and concluded on Thursday, July 12th. Some twenty students from Preschool through Seventh Grade attended, as we learned about the Foremost of the Holy Apostles, Saints Peter and Paul. Monday through Wednesday there were morning prayers and a lesson in the church, music class, playground time, a delicious lunch, arts & crafts and a water balloon toss. Thursday provided a festive conclusion to the week: it was the feast day for Saints Peter and Paul so everyone gathered for the Divine Liturgy celebrated by His Grace, Bishop Maxim, our guest Fr. Christos Kanakis, Assistant Priest at St. Anthony’s Greek Orthodox Church in Pasadena, and the Father Norman. Some students served as Altar boys and Cathedral Dean, Father Nick led the rest of the children in sing responses. Following the Liturgy, the students shared what they learned during the week with Bishop Maxim and asked him some questions; then after a barbeque lunch, Bishop Maxim, Fr. Nick and Fr. Christos joined the students in a game of team water balloon toss! For the rest of the day, the students did what they had been thinking about from Monday morning: going on the water slide until they were exhausted!
